Quality in a small package.
Well - 4 gigs in - and these little chaps are doing very well indeed. I use them with a pair of Peaveys Pro subs (passive) running at 500 watts RMS per side.
Now - I think the amp may be a bit too powerful for these even taking the subs into account - but I have not had any issues yet. I play in a 4 piece rock band on the usual 'pub circuit' and there is more than enough wallop. The vocals cut through lovely - great tone - nice balance - spot on really.
Now, I wouldnt bother with these without subs - if you are in a rock band or similar they will NOT have the 'oomph' you need - there is bass for sure - but not that proper low down bass that makes everything exiting - forget tryin' to but the bass drum through these.
As satellites - they are brilliant - and they look the nuts as well - impressive build quality.
We were using a pair of 15 inch Peaveys before - but this sub and CL110 combination knocks the old Peaveys for six.
Cons? woulda been handy to have parallel inputs perhaps? Oh - and the top-hats are tight on the poles - but that MAY be my sh*tty old poles?
All in all - thoroughly recommended!
